Happy Holler Lake Conservation Area offers convenient public water access in Andrew County, Missouri, located four miles east of Savannah via Route E, then six miles north on Route D. The site features a concrete double boat ramp that is disabled accessible, making it suitable for kayakers, canoeists, and motorized boats. A courtesy dock and covered fishing dock are also available for anglers and paddlers preparing to launch.
The access area is well-developed with ample parking—50 standard spaces plus eight disabled accessible spots—along with restroom facilities (privies) and a fishing jetty. The 2,207-acre conservation area welcomes various recreational activities including boating with motors, fishing, camping, and nature observation. This is an ideal launching point for exploring the lake, and the maintained facilities make it accessible for paddlers of all abilities.
